How the moving process usually works
The process usually starts with an enquiry and a discussion of what needs to be moved. A reputable removal company in Putney will ask sensible questions about property access, the volume of belongings, the number of floors, parking arrangements, and any items requiring special handling. This is not just admin; it is how the team builds the right plan for the move. A clear plan can save time on the day and reduce the risk of damage.
After the initial discussion, you may be asked to describe the contents of each room, share information about stairs or lift access, and mention any concerns about parking close to the building. If packing services are needed, these can be scheduled separately or added to the main moving day. For some moves, a pre-move visit or remote assessment helps estimate the right vehicle size and team size. For smaller jobs, a quick consultation may be enough.
On the day of the move, the team arrives with the equipment and materials needed to protect floors, furniture, and fragile items. They will usually assess access first, then begin loading in a logical order so that unloading at the destination is simpler. The better organised the loading process, the easier it is to place boxes and furniture in the correct rooms at the new property. That small detail can save a lot of time later.

Preparing for your move in Putney
A well-prepared move is usually a calmer move. Even if you have booked a full removals service, there are practical steps that help everything run smoothly. The more organised your belongings are before the movers arrive, the quicker loading and unloading usually become. This is particularly important in Putney where access can be limited by parking restrictions or shared entrances, meaning efficient timing matters.
Start by decluttering. If you no longer need something, it is usually best to set it aside before moving day. Fewer boxes mean less to carry, less to unpack, and potentially less to transport. Next, label boxes clearly by room and category. Mark fragile items where needed, and keep essentials such as documents, chargers, medication, keys, and valuables separate so they remain easy to access.
If you live in a flat or managed building, check the building rules in advance. Some properties require lift booking, protective coverings, or specific moving hours. If you are on a road with parking controls, make sure the arrangement is clear enough for the removals vehicle to load safely. A local team will often be familiar with these issues, but having the information ready helps prevent delays.

Pricing factors and what affects your quote
When people ask about removal costs, the honest answer is that several factors influence the final quote. That is why a proper assessment is important. A reliable Removal Company in Putney will look at the size of the move, the level of labour required, the distance travelled, access at both addresses, and any extra services you may need. Avoid assuming that the cheapest option will deliver the best outcome. The right fit is a company that can match the service to the move.
Common pricing factors include the number of rooms or volume of items, the presence of stairs or lift access, whether packing materials are needed, whether disassembly and reassembly are required, and whether the move involves local transport or a longer journey. The timing of the move can also matter, especially if parking access is restricted or if a move needs to be completed within a tighter window. Commercial moves and specialist item transport may also require additional planning.
It is sensible to request a quote that reflects your actual needs rather than a vague estimate. If you are unsure what to include, list the major furniture items, the number of boxes, the addresses involved, and any access concerns. That gives the removals team a better basis for offering an accurate and practical price structure. Clear details usually lead to a more useful quote.

Frequently asked questions
How far in advance should I book a removals team?
It is best to book as early as you can, especially if you are moving during a busy time of year or need a specific date. That said, some moves do happen at short notice, so it is still worth asking even if your schedule is tight.
Can you help with flats and properties with stairs?
Yes, this is common in Putney. Many local moves involve stairs, shared entrances, or limited lift access. A removals team should plan for that in advance and send the right crew and equipment.
Do I need to pack everything myself?
Not necessarily. Some customers prefer a full packing service, while others pack their own boxes and only need help with furniture and transport. The service can usually be adapted to your preference.
What if I only have a small move?
Small moves are often manageable with a man and van-style service or a smaller removals vehicle. This can be suitable for students, single-room moves, or a few large items.
Can office moves be arranged outside business hours?
Depending on the service and availability, many business customers prefer off-peak scheduling to reduce interruption. It is worth discussing timing early so the move can be planned around your operations.
How do I get an accurate quote?
Share as much detail as possible, including property type, number of items, access issues, and any packing or dismantling needs. The clearer the information, the more practical the quote will be.
